兔人工气管移植后成活时间与C-反应蛋白的相关性

摘    要:
背景:研究证实C-反应蛋白在炎症发生及组织损伤时迅速升高,并能提示炎症反应程度。〈br〉 目的:分析实施带支撑环的聚四氟乙烯人工气管替代实验兔颈段气管后成活时间与C-反应蛋白的相关性。方法:用带支撑环聚四氟乙烯人工气管替代实验兔颈段气管,重建气道,观察实验兔气管移植后生存时间,以及实验兔气管移植后第1-7天血清C-反应蛋白的变化。利用简单线性回归分析二者之间的关系。〈br〉 结果与结论:血清C-反应蛋白水平的变化和实验兔生存时间之间呈简单线性相关。生存时间小于13 d的实验兔C-反应蛋白与气管移植后天数呈正相关升高趋势,而生存时间大于13 d的实验兔C-反应蛋白呈负相关降低趋势。正相关兔和负相关兔中位生存时间及95%可信区间(CI)分别为:10 d(95%CI 8.614-11.386 d)和27 d(95%CI 23.970-30.030 d)。负相关样本的生存率明显高于正相关样本(χ2=29.364,P<0.01)。结果证实实验兔气管移植后生存时间的延长与C-反应蛋白水平的降低有关。

Correlation of survival time and C-reactive protein after artificial tracheal replacement in rabbits

Abstract:
BACKGROUND:C-reactive protein has been shown to rapidly increase during the occurrence of inflammation and tissue injury, and can indicate the degree of inflammatory reaction. OBJECTIVE:To analyze the correlation between survival time and C-reactive protein in rabbits after transplantation of polytetrafluoroethene artificial trachea with support ring.METHODS:The cervical trachea of rabbits was replaced by polytetrafluoroethene artificial trachea with support ring. Survival time of the rabbit, and the changes in serum C-reactive protein at 1-7 days after transplantation were observed. Linear regression was used to assess the univariate association between serum C-reactive protein and survival time. 〈br〉 RESULTS AND CONCLUSION:The linear correlation was observed between changes of serum C-reactive protein and survival time in rabbits with artificial trachea replacement operation. C-reactive protein levels in rabbits with〈13 days of survival time were increased and positively associated with the number of days after transplantation. However, C-reactive protein levels in rabbits with>13 days were decreased and negatively associated with the number of days after transplantation. In rabbits with positive correlation and negative correlation, the median survival time and 95%confidence interval (CI) were respectively 10 days (95%CI 8.614-11.386 days) and 27 days (95%CI 23.970-30.030 days). The survival rate in negative correlation group was significantly higher than positive correlation group (χ2=29.364, P〈0.01). Results suggested that the prolonged survival time of rabbits after artificial trachea replacement operation was related to the decreased concentration of serum C-reactive protein.
